This completed form must be submitted to the school principal/designee no less than two full business days before the desired visit.About Jacobson Elementary School...Jacobson Elementary is an excelling school with an "A" label from the Department of Education. Our school supports families with a rich history for high expectations, incredible family involvement, and a safe, nurturing environment. We are proud of our reputation as one of the leading schools in CUSD! Jacobson offers a wide range of student opportunities such as Science Camp, Space Explorers Club, the JGP - Jacobson Gifted Program, Safety Patrol, Running Club, Art Masterpiece for all grade levels, Spring Carnival, Renaissance Fair, and Courage Retreat. Our veteran staff is committed to providing rigorous curriculum experiences with individualized approaches to meet the needs of all students. Most importantly, Jacobson teachers and staff believe in collective efficacy. We understand the importance and need to work together, think together, make school-wide decisions together... to support our students collectively, as a school family.
